Transaction e28981620186cbd68e6bd18b17ed263b408423f5a4a301a953cec98ffea05d75
1 Input
1 Output
-
e28981620186cbd68e6bd18b17ed263b408423f5a4a301a953cec98ffea05d75:0
- value
- 108034
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ac5a5ffde10278e077e728da8bad80c71859786 OP_EQUAL
- address
- 348aGPJioaUybSR4w6rkKMCmcLc1YaXbUf